Royal DSM is a global, purpose-led, science-based company active in Nutrition, Health and Sustainable Living. DSM’s purpose is to create brighter lives for all. DSM addresses with its products and solutions some of the world’s biggest challenges while simultaneously creating economic, environmental and societal value for all its stakeholders – customers, employees, shareholders, and society at large. DSM delivers innovative solutions for human nutrition, animal nutrition, personal care and aroma, medical devices, green products and applications, and new mobility and connectivity. DSM and its associated companies deliver annual net sales of about €10 billion with approximately 23,000 employees. The company was founded in 1902 and is listed on Euronext Amsterdam.

We are seeking an Associate Scientist in Analytical Chemistry to join our R&D Solution Center at Columbia, MD. You will work in close collaboration with our biotech team to support strain improvement, fermentation, and downstream process, transferring data into insight to provide analytical solutions for innovation projects.

We are the world’s leading supplier of nutritional ingredients for the food and beverage, dietary supplement, early life nutrition, medical nutrition and nutrition improvement industries. In fact, today the global population has benefitted from more than one trillion servings of DSM’s nutrients in a range of nutritional products.


You’ll be responsible to:

  • Analyze fermentation samples, in-process purification samples and finished products for required tests by various analytical and instrumental methods, like HPLC, GC, ICP-MS, UV-vis, etc
  • Maintain, calibrate, troubleshoot laboratory equipment
  • Work closely with other departments and business functions to identify challenges and propose analytical solutions
  • Solve problems and generate ideas for new procedures or experiments
  • Analyze and review data to ensure accuracy prior to reporting
  • Document and present analytical results timely and accurately in line with the agreed standards and work processes
  • Contribute to digitalization and effective data management
  • Be actively involved in the global Analytical science community, such as presenting results, sharing ideas, supporting with troubleshooting
  • Display and promote positive safety behaviours at all times, keeping the workplace clean and tidy, following all DSM Safety, Health and Environment (SHE) rules

What we like to see in your experience:

  • M.S. in Chemistry, Biology, Chemical Engineering, Food Science or related field, or B.S. with 3+ years of relevant experien
  • Hands-on experience in operating and maintaining analytical instrumentation such as HPLC, GC, NMR, FTIR, ICP-MS, UV-vis. spectrophotometry, etc.
  • Able to follow SOP to analyze samples using different assays.
  • Skilled in applying problem solving and critical thinking skills to identify solutions to analytical challenges
  • Able to process, interpret and present scientific results
  • Knowledge of statistical data analysis and programming languages like R and Python is plus
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ills
  • Work effectively both independently and within a team environment, with can-do attitude
  • Able to manage multiple projects/work packages
  • Enhanced computer skills, including MS Office Suite
